缓存服务器有哪些种类?用户缓存保留时间如何设置?

2026-05-21 18:353阅读0评论SEO资源
  • 内容介绍
  • 文章标签
  • 相关推荐

出道即巅峰。 页面加载的快慢往往决定了用户是否愿意停留。缓存服务器正是那位默默守护速度的“隐形英雄”。它们种类繁多, 却都有一个共同目标——把热点数据放在离用户最近的地方,让每一次请求都像是从本地读取一样轻快。下面 我们将深入探讨各种缓存服务器的特性,并细致讲解用户缓存保留时间的设定技巧,让你的站点在速度与可靠性之间取得最佳平衡。

一、 缓存服务器的主要种类

1. HTTP 正向/反向代理缓存

这类服务器直接拦截浏览器发来的 HTTP 请求,将响应后来啊缓存在本地磁盘或内存中。常见实现有 Nginx、Apache mod_cache 和 Varnish。它们适用于静态资源以及可被公共缓存的页面片段。

缓存服务器有哪些种类?用户缓存保留时间如何设置?

2. 内容分发网络

总的来说... CDN 将大量边缘节点部署在全球各大城市或运营商网络入口处。当用户请求到达最近的节点时就能直接返回已缓存的副本,极大降低跨洲际传输时延。除了传统文件,还可以加速视频流和 API 接口。

3. 分布式内存缓存

Redis 与 Memcached 是业界最流行的两款内存键值数据库。它们以毫秒级读写速度提供临时数据存储,常用于会话信息、热点查询后来啊以及计算密集型业务的数据预取。

4. 磁盘持久化缓存系统

Varnish 与 Squid 在磁盘层面提供大容量持久化缓存,适合需要保存数百 GB 数据但又不想占用宝贵内存的场景。 栓Q了... 通过灵活的 VCL 脚本或 ACL 配置,可实现细粒度的内容分层。

5. 边缘计算与函数即服务结合的智能缓存

我的看法是... 因为云原生技术成熟, 越来越多平台把代码施行环境嵌入到 CDN 边缘节点,实现“边缘函数”。这些函数能够在返回前对响应做实时加工,一边把后来啊写入本地高速存储,实现“计算+缓存”双重加速。

阅读全文
标签:缓存

出道即巅峰。 页面加载的快慢往往决定了用户是否愿意停留。缓存服务器正是那位默默守护速度的“隐形英雄”。它们种类繁多, 却都有一个共同目标——把热点数据放在离用户最近的地方,让每一次请求都像是从本地读取一样轻快。下面 我们将深入探讨各种缓存服务器的特性,并细致讲解用户缓存保留时间的设定技巧,让你的站点在速度与可靠性之间取得最佳平衡。

一、 缓存服务器的主要种类

1. HTTP 正向/反向代理缓存

这类服务器直接拦截浏览器发来的 HTTP 请求,将响应后来啊缓存在本地磁盘或内存中。常见实现有 Nginx、Apache mod_cache 和 Varnish。它们适用于静态资源以及可被公共缓存的页面片段。

缓存服务器有哪些种类?用户缓存保留时间如何设置?

2. 内容分发网络

总的来说... CDN 将大量边缘节点部署在全球各大城市或运营商网络入口处。当用户请求到达最近的节点时就能直接返回已缓存的副本,极大降低跨洲际传输时延。除了传统文件,还可以加速视频流和 API 接口。

3. 分布式内存缓存

Redis 与 Memcached 是业界最流行的两款内存键值数据库。它们以毫秒级读写速度提供临时数据存储,常用于会话信息、热点查询后来啊以及计算密集型业务的数据预取。

4. 磁盘持久化缓存系统

Varnish 与 Squid 在磁盘层面提供大容量持久化缓存,适合需要保存数百 GB 数据但又不想占用宝贵内存的场景。 栓Q了... 通过灵活的 VCL 脚本或 ACL 配置,可实现细粒度的内容分层。

5. 边缘计算与函数即服务结合的智能缓存

我的看法是... 因为云原生技术成熟, 越来越多平台把代码施行环境嵌入到 CDN 边缘节点,实现“边缘函数”。这些函数能够在返回前对响应做实时加工,一边把后来啊写入本地高速存储,实现“计算+缓存”双重加速。

阅读全文
标签:缓存